About the role
The Whole Family Team (WFT) Mental Health Specialist clinician will work within a multidisciplinary team to address the needs of whole families where carers have mental health and/or drug and alcohol problems as well as parenting difficulties of a significance to present child protection concerns.
As well as providing specialist child, adult and family assessment, and evidence-based group, family and individual interventions the Mental Health Specialist will provide education and guidance to other WFT clinicians.
